Redruth Gaol

Redruth Gaol, constructed in 1856, was the first prison built outside Adelaide. After its closure in 1894, it reopened in 1897 as a girls' reformatory until 1922. The gaol gained fame as the filming location for the 1979 movie "Breaker Morant." Today, it operates as a museum, offering visitors a glimpse into its storied past. Access is available through the Burra Heritage Passport, obtainable at the Burra Visitor Centre.
